#1c2018 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1c2018 is composed of 11% red, 12.5%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 12.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 25% yellow and 87.5% black. It has a hue angle of 90 degrees, a saturation of 14.3% and a lightness of 11%. #1c2018 color hex could be obtained by blending #384030 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

● #1c2018 color description : Very dark (mostly black) green.
#1c2018 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1c2018 has RGB values of R:28, G:32, B:24 and CMYK values of C:0.13, M:0, Y:0.25, K:0.87. Its decimal value is 1843224.
